WebMay 2, 2024 · Check out these simple craft ideas for older adults: Suncatchers: Make your home sparkle by crafting a suncatcher to hang in your window. You can create a lightweight suncatcher out of mason jar lids and coloring sheets or go a little heavier and use glass stones. You can even create one using melted beads. WebMar 20, 2024 · Tin foil sculpting or squishing. Salt painting. Shaving foam art. Sand art – glue and sand and glitter. Fizzy water play (bath bombs) Water play – using bottles, sprays and tubes. Stress balls. Goop/slime manipulation. Earth, sand and water trays – Classic “ We’re going on a bear hunt ” sensory activity.
